area 11 of Mauss (11)

The term area 11 of Mauss refers to a subdivision of the frontal lobe of the macaque and the guenon; it is defined on the basis of myeloarchitecture. Mauss regarded it as topologically homologous to the cytoarchitectonic area 11 of Brodmann (guenon) ( Mauss-1908 ).

Also known as: area 11 of Mauss-1908, Area orbitalis intermedia, Mauss's area 11
